The first vote conducted under requirements of the new state law saw a rejection rate of 12.4% of ballots mailed to elections offices, a trend AARP Texas director calls “deeply troubling.

”AUSTIN — The Texas Secretary of State issued a report Wednesday indicating that nearly 25,000 mail-in ballots were rejected during the March 1 primary, sharply higher than rejections recorded in prior elections.

The major increase in the number of rejected ballots stems almost entirely from new mail-in ballot identification rules from a controversial election law enacted earlier this year. Before the law, election officials typically saw rejection rates hovering near 1%. 

In total, 24,636 ballots were rejected across Texas. Of those, 14,281 were Democratic ballots while 10,355 were ballots for the Republican primary. About 3 million ballots were cast in the primaries.

The outcome of the Senate District 10 election was predetermined after the latest redistricting cycle, Texas Sen. Beverly Powell said hours after announcing her withdrawal from the November general election.

Powell, a Burleson Democrat and first-term state senator, is suspending her campaign for the North Texas district and withdrawing her name from the ballot. Her exit sets up an all but certain victory for state Rep. Phil King, a Republican who won his primary in March and is set to appear on the November ballot.

In an interview with the Star-Telegram, Powell said she would have stayed in the race were it not for the new boundaries that she and others argue in a federal lawsuit are racially discriminatory, dividing Tarrant County’s Black, Latino and Asian voters.
